The Movie Time Routine
Here is the ultimate movie night automation:
- Trigger: Voice command "Movie time"
- Actions:
- Dim living room lights to 10%
- Close smart blinds
- Turn on TV and Fire TV Stick
- Adjust thermostat to comfortable movie temperature
- Turn off lights in adjacent rooms
- Play "Movie time" confirmation sound
One command transforms your living room into a theater.
Advanced Theater Automations
"Pause Movie" Routine
- Trigger: Voice command "Pause"
- Actions: Pause Fire TV, bring lights up to 40%
"Intermission" Routine
- Trigger: Voice command "Intermission"
- Actions: Pause movie, bring lights to 60%, open blinds halfway
"End Movie" Routine
- Trigger: Voice command "Movie over"
- Actions: Turn off TV, bring lights to 100%, open blinds, adjust thermostat
